history
Symfobia is a symphonic metal band formed in 2012 in the city of Prague, Czech Republic. The band was established by a group of musicians who shared a passion for blending classical music with heavy metal. Their debut album, 'Awakening', was released in 2014 and received positive reviews for its intricate arrangements and powerful vocals. Over the years, Symfobia has developed a strong following in Europe and has performed at various music festivals, showcasing their unique sound that combines orchestral elements with metal instrumentation. The band has seen several lineup changes but has consistently maintained a core identity centered around dramatic compositions and theatrical live performances.
influences
Symfobia's music is heavily influenced by a variety of genres including classical music, progressive rock, and traditional heavy metal. The band cites composers like Ludwig van Beethoven and Richard Wagner as inspirations for their orchestral arrangements. Additionally, they draw influence from metal bands such as Nightwish, Epica, and Within Temptation, whose fusion of symphonic elements with metal has shaped Symfobia's sound. Their lyrical themes often explore fantasy, mythology, and personal struggles, further enriching their musical storytelling.
facts
Symfobia has released four studio albums and has been involved in multiple collaborative projects. The band's unique sound features a blend of operatic vocals, heavy guitar riffs, and lush symphonic arrangements. They are known for their elaborate live shows that incorporate theatrical elements, including costumes and visual effects. Symfobia has toured extensively across Europe and has participated in major music festivals like the Masters of Rock and Czech Metal Fest.
